About Bath, ME

Bath is a city in Maine, located in Sagadahoc County. The city spans 1 ZIP code and is home to approximately 11,564 residents. It is a mature city, with a median age of 47.2 years.

Economically, Bath is a middle-income community. The median household income of $78,482 is near the national average. Approximately 12.4% of residents live below the poverty line. The unemployment rate is 5.7%, above the national average.

The real estate market in Bath is a mid-range housing market. Median home values stand at $306,900, which is near the national average. Renters typically pay around $980 per month. Homeownership is high at 68.5%, typical of suburban and family-oriented communities.

The population of Bath is well-educated. 53.0%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her — above the national average. The community is primarily White (93.83%).
